Output dbf26edf5f5913ed84348da818a41fec4f208acb914525e2807aa80d1410723d:6

value
114135
script pubkey
OP_0 OP_PUSHBYTES_20 7846c39e497437aa3daf743a05c422a254b1487a
address
bc1q0prv88jfwsm650d0wsaqt3pz5f2tzjr6w5d2ta
transaction
dbf26edf5f5913ed84348da818a41fec4f208acb914525e2807aa80d1410723d
confirmations
29154
spent
true